CareerPath

Here's the description of each role: - **Aircraft Maintenance Engineer**: Responsible for ensuring the airworthiness of aircraft, performing scheduled and unscheduled maintenance, inspections, and modifications. - **Avionics Technician**: Focuses on maintaining, troubleshooting, and repairing avionic systems, including communication, navigation, and display systems. - **Aircraft Structural Repairer**: Specializes in repairing and modifying aircraft structures, such as wings, fuselage, and control surfaces, ensuring structural integrity and airworthiness. - **Aircraft Mechanic**: Performs maintenance, inspection, and repair tasks on aircraft systems, including engines, hydraulics, and electrical systems. - **Quality Inspector**: Ensures that maintenance and repair tasks are performed according to industry standards, regulations, and manufacturer guidelines to maintain high-quality aircraft operations.
